Pros:
– Advanced safety features such as automatic emergency braking and lane departure warning help prevent accidents.
– Adaptive cruise control makes long drives more comfortable by maintaining a set distance from the vehicle ahead.
– GPS navigation systems provide real-time traffic updates, helping drivers avoid congested areas and save time.
– Bluetooth connectivity enables hands-free calling, making it safer to communicate while driving.
– Rearview cameras and parking sensors assist in parking and maneuvering, reducing the risk of collisions.
Cons:
– Over-reliance on technology may lead to complacency and distracted driving.
– High-tech features can increase the complexity of operating a vehicle, potentially causing confusion for some drivers.
– Repairing or replacing advanced technology components can be expensive, raising maintenance costs.
– Malfunctions in electronic systems may create safety risks instead of enhancing them.
– Privacy concerns arise due to data collection by in-car technology, raising questions about personal information protection.
Overall, technology has greatly improved car safety and comfort, but it also introduces a few challenges and potential drawbacks.
